I have a couple of pictures with my stubby nails, but they are horrible, so I put this mani up first because it’s much nicer and I have nails again! :D My favourite black polish is Eyeko Cosmic. It’s not a true black, it has lots of subtle  multi-coloured micro glitter in it. Inside it looks plain black, but put a light on it and it looks lovely! I tried to capture the glitter in the pictures, the last overexposed flash picture kinda shows the amount of glitter. It’s a great polish, two coats to be opaque, fast drying and the glitter is fine enough so that it’s not bumpy. Also, it’s really easy to remove, no tin foil fingers with this polish!

I also added Mac Bad Fairy as an accent finger colour because it’s one of my favourite polishes and I thought it would look nice against the black. It’s a very thick polish and I find it needs 3 coats to look its best so it feels pretty thick on my nail, but it’s pretty so I don’t mind! Also, look how shiny and non-bubbly my nails are! This is another random taping of nails manicure. I really enjoy doing these and they are a great idea when you have premature tip wear on the polish you have on, but are too lazy to remove it just yet. :)

Here is Eyeko Vampira as the base. I had some minor tip wear on my index finger, but I had to be quick to go ot to a birthday party. So doing the tips was a great answer to my problem!

I taped off the tips are  random angles used Mac Bad Fairy. Over black Bad Fairy looks good with only one coat, which is quite important when using tape. I normally just tape it off, slop some polish on and take the tape off straight away. If you let the polish dry a little, the polish will probably come off with the tape, not so good when working with a polish that needs multiple coats.

Mac Bad Fairy

Here is Mac Bad Fairy from the Venomous Villain collection. Bad Fairy along with two other duochrome polishes are in the Maleficent (from sleeping beauty) set. The other two polishes are dupes of a couple of the Orly Cosmic FX polishes so I didn’t bother picking them up, but this one is really pretty and I wanted it as soon as I saw it. It is a pink/orange duochrome, quite subtle in some lights, but quite fiery in others. At some angles you can just see it as a pinkish colour, but when you move your hands you can see the orange flashes. It isn’t as extreme a duochrome to other polishes because the colours (pink/orange) are not as dissimilar as say Orly Space Cadet (green/purple), but I think it looks nice and makes the polish stand out as not just another shiny pink.

Anyway, moving away from sci-fi. Space Cadet was my ending job/back to uni treat. I love it! The first coat looks utterly rubbish. I was ready for a huge disappointment after I applied first coat, it was like watery green mud…which isn’t very nice. However after another coat it looked great! I love the duo-chrome of the contrasting green/purple colours. The base is the dirty swamp water green colour and the duo-chrome glass flecks are purple/green-y gold.

It took several pictures to try and show the different duochrome colours.

Another plus about these glass flecked Orly polishes is that they last for ages with no tip wear or chipping. The only bad point is they are similar to a glitter to remove. It’s not too bad really, especially seeing how nice it looks.
